Around 300 protesters clashed with police in Venice on Friday as US Ambassador Tilman Fertitta arrived aboard his $450 million superyacht, the Boardwalk, during the city's Redentore festival Source: CNN. Demonstrators carried signs reading "Venice not for sale" and "Venezia non si USA" (Venice is not to be used), and some threw inflatable toys at police Source: Euronews. The protest was organized by local activists who denounced what they see as the growing commercialization of the city and the policies of President Donald Trump Source: Infobae.
Fertitta, a billionaire Trump donor and owner of the Houston Rockets, is on a "Freedom 250 Coastal Diplomacy Tour" to celebrate the 250th anniversary of US independence, visiting 13 Italian ports Source: El País. The arrival coincided with the Redentore festival, a major local celebration, which heightened tensions. Italian opposition politicians criticized the use of public resources for security, with Angelo Bonelli of the Green and Left Alliance demanding Parliament investigate costs and calling for the bill to be sent to Trump Source: El País.
The CGIL union's Venice secretary, Daniele Giordano, called the superyacht's presence "a shame" during the festival Source: CNN. Organizer Stella Morion stated the protest also opposed Trump's international policies, including US strikes on Iran Source: Euronews. Fertitta responded with a statement supporting the right to peaceful protest .
